我想通过统计设置窗口建立分组表与交叉表,代码如下。然后手动设置好条件之后,点确定,希望将产生的结果显示到窗口的表格中,请问要如何实现?
Tables("订单").CrossSubtotal()Tables("订单").GroupSubtotal()
因为每次统计设置可能不一样,所以想借用统计设置窗口能灵活的设置统计条件,特别需要这个统计设置窗口。
如果代码改成以下,那分组与统计条件都是定死了,根本不要启用统计设置窗口,如果换一种作条件,就得重新写代码,很麻烦的,所以不是我想要的。
Dim b As New GroupTableBuilder("统计表1",DataTables("订单"))
b.Groups.AddDef("日期","月份")
b.Totals.AddDef("数量")
Tables("窗口1_Table1").DataSource = b.BuildDataSource()
关键在于,统计设置窗口每次都要输入统计表的名称,能不能定死这个表名称呢?这样就可以绑定了。
所以问,Tables("窗口1_Table1"),如何绑定通过统计设置窗口确定后产生的统计结果?
[此贴子已经被作者于2020/3/8 12:28:24编辑过]